The AP Physics 1 Exam consists of the following sections: Section I: Multiple Choice 50 multiple choice questions (1 hour, 30 minutes), 50% of exam score Section II: Free Response 5 free-response questions (1 hour, 30 minutes), 50% of exam score The multiple-choice section consists of both independent questions and questions …. 43K views 11 months ago AP Physics 1. The gravitational force is greater for objects that are closer together, and Moon B is closer to the planet than Moon A, so the gravitational force from the planet is greater for Moon B than for Moon A. T = 2π√ (m/k) : This equation represents the period (T) of an object undergoing simple harmonic motion on a mass-spring system.
